Mr Andrew Young is a consultant orthopaedic spine surgeon in Kettering who is based at the Royal Orthopaedic Hospital NHS Trust and Woodlands Hospital. He specialises in all areas of general spinal surgery, low back and neck pain, and surgical management. His clinical interests are in degenerative spinal conditions and in particular the use of minimally invasive techniques. He has research interests in the biomechanical engineering aspects of surgery.
Mr Young gained his MBBS from the University of London in 2001, before undertaking his surgical training. He also holds a bachelor's degree in immunology as well as a master's in orthopaedic engineering. Mr Young spent time at the University of Leicester Teaching Hospitals where he completed his specialist orthopaedic training before earning an accredited senior clinal fellowship in advanced spine surgery at Nottingham.
Mr Young is a member of the British Association of Spinal Surgeons and a reviewer for the BMJ. He is also passionate about medical education and has taught on numerous courses.
